Copula Methods in Finance (Paperback): Marius Fredheim Copula Methods in Finance (Paperback)
Marius Fredheim
R1,270 Discovery Miles 12 700 Ships in 10 - 15 working days

Copulas provide us with a tool for constructing multivariate distributions with arbitrary marginal distributions and a wide range of dependence structures. The aim of this book is to describe what the practitioner, or scientist, needs to know about copulas. Although the emphasis is on financial applications, the general theory is relevant for any multivariate setting. The outline of the book is as follows. Chapter 2 is a discussion of multivariate distribution functions that are useful for financial data. In chapter 3 we proceed with a discussion of commonly used dependence measures, and we highlight deficiencies of the correlation coefficient. We start chapter 4 by describing the properties a general function must satisfy in order to be a copula, and goes on by describing the properties of the most common copulas. In chapter 5 we discuss the problem of estimating the parameters in a copula, and in chapter 6 we review the recent goodness-of-fit procedures suggested in the literature. Chapter 7 is a short review of some of the main applications of copulas in relation to credit risk models.

Leases for Lives - Life Contingent Contracts and the Emergence of Actuarial Science in Eighteenth-Century England (Hardcover):... Leases for Lives - Life Contingent Contracts and the Emergence of Actuarial Science in Eighteenth-Century England (Hardcover)
David R. Bellhouse
R3,485 Discovery Miles 34 850 Ships in 12 - 19 working days

Many historians of insurance have commented on the disconnect between the rise of English life insurance companies in the early eighteenth century and the mathematics behind the sound pricing of life insurance products that was developed at about the same time. Insurance and annuity promoters typically ignored this mathematical work. Bellhouse explores this issue, and shows that the early mathematical work was not motivated by insurance but instead by the fair valuation of life contingent contracts related to property. Even the work of the mathematician James Dodson in the creation of the Equitable Life Assurance Society, offering sound actuarially based premiums, did not change the industry in any significant way. The tipping point was a crisis in 1770 in which the philosopher and mathematician Richard Price, as well as other mathematicians, showed that a dozen or more recently formed annuity societies could not meet their financial obligations and were inviable.

Statistical Rethinking - A Bayesian Course with Examples in R and STAN (Hardcover, 2nd edition): Richard McElreath Statistical Rethinking - A Bayesian Course with Examples in R and STAN (Hardcover, 2nd edition)
Richard McElreath
R3,533 Discovery Miles 35 330 Ships in 12 - 19 working days

Statistical Rethinking: A Bayesian Course with Examples in R and Stan builds your knowledge of and confidence in making inferences from data. Reflecting the need for scripting in today's model-based statistics, the book pushes you to perform step-by-step calculations that are usually automated. This unique computational approach ensures that you understand enough of the details to make reasonable choices and interpretations in your own modeling work. The text presents causal inference and generalized linear multilevel models from a simple Bayesian perspective that builds on information theory and maximum entropy. The core material ranges from the basics of regression to advanced multilevel models. It also presents measurement error, missing data, and Gaussian process models for spatial and phylogenetic confounding. The second edition emphasizes the directed acyclic graph (DAG) approach to causal inference, integrating DAGs into many examples. The new edition also contains new material on the design of prior distributions, splines, ordered categorical predictors, social relations models, cross-validation, importance sampling, instrumental variables, and Hamiltonian Monte Carlo. It ends with an entirely new chapter that goes beyond generalized linear modeling, showing how domain-specific scientific models can be built into statistical analyses. How to Divide When There Isn't Enough - From Aristotle, the Talmud, and Maimonides to the Axiomatics of Resource... How to Divide When There Isn't Enough - From Aristotle, the Talmud, and Maimonides to the Axiomatics of Resource Allocation (Hardcover)
William Thomson
R3,968 Discovery Miles 39 680 Ships in 12 - 19 working days

How to Divide When There Isn't Enough develops a rigorous yet accessible presentation of the state-of-the-art for the adjudication of conflicting claims and the theory of taxation. It covers all aspects one may wish to know about claims problems: the most important rules, the most important axioms, and how these two sets are related. More generally, it also serves as an introduction to the modern theory of economic design, which in the last twenty years has revolutionized many areas of economics, generating a wide range of applicable allocations rules that have improved people's lives in many ways.
